KEF01. Cairo (Egypt), 01/06/2019.- Chinese laborers work at a construction site of the central business district of the new administrative capital, 45 kilometers east of Cairo, Egypt, 01 June 2019. Egypt started the construction of the new administrative and financial capital of Egypt, partnering with the China State Construction Engineering Company (CSCEC) as part of China's larger Belt and Road Initiative which was announced during the economic development conference in March 2015. The new city is located 45 kilometers east of Cairo, in an area halfway to the seaport city of Suez. According to the plans, main government departments and ministries will be relocated in the new city. (Egipto) EFE/EPA/KHALED ELFIQI
